Understanding the Role and Compensation of a Ketua Rukun Tetangga

The Ketua Rukun Tetangga, or neighborhood chief, plays a crucial role in fostering community harmony and ensuring the well-being of residents. This article aims to shed light on the responsibilities and compensation of a Ketua Rukun Tetangga, commonly referred to as “Gaji Ketua Rukun Tetangga” in Bahasa Malaysia.

The Ketua Rukun Tetangga is responsible for maintaining peace, security, and social order within their designated neighborhood. They act as a liaison between the residents and local authorities, addressing concerns and resolving conflicts. Additionally, they organize community events, promote unity, and encourage participation in neighborhood activities.

In terms of compensation, the Ketua Rukun Tetangga is not a salaried position.

Instead, they receive an allowance known as “gaji” to cover their expenses and support their efforts in serving the community. The amount of this allowance varies depending on several factors, including the size and population of the neighborhood, as well as the resources available.

The “gaji” is typically funded by the local government or community members through contributions. It is important to note that the Ketua Rukun Tetangga is not expected to solely rely on this allowance for their livelihood. Instead, it is meant to supplement their income and recognize their dedication to community service.
